Night-shift staff: Floor 4 of the Tellhaven Building opens this week. After 21:00, access is via the rear stairwell only; the lifts are locked out overnight during the settling period. Complete a walk-through of the new floor once per shift and log it. The stairwell keypad accepts the code below.

badge for yahop-fawep: bdg-XBKXI-68071

- [ ] Off-site backup tape run (weekly)

Hey, shift lead — before the Thursday run, pull the tape caddy from the Dorvik Systems cage, check the seals haven't been popped, and log the count on the clipboard by the roller door. Tapes go to the Kestrel Vault facility out past the Arnley bypass, same as always. Don't let the driver leave the caddy unattended at the dock, even for a smoke break. Pass the courier the following confidential hand-over instruction:

dispatch memo: the istwyn norwyn courier leaves the lamael kaswyn briwyn tamix jorael gorix zoreth holir ledger at gate 3079 under passcode 677723

**Release checklist — Dependency pinning verification.** Before approving the Marlowe 4.2 release for the Quillhaven support queue, confirm that every third-party dependency in the lockfile is pinned to an exact version, not a range. Floating versions caused the October patch mismatch, so any entry using a caret or tilde must be flagged back to the build owner before sign-off. Once the lockfile audit passes, record the outcome in the release tracker. The build token for this verification is listed below.

pipeline stamp: htk31_3c6b63a1fd55b8745625d3b6ce9c5fc

**Action item (Quillstream log-tailer outage follow-up):** The internal `qtail` CLI overwhelmed the log broker during the incident because reconnect attempts had no jitter and buffers were unbounded. Marek will patch the client defaults this sprint and document them in the runbook. For the weekly sync, note that the new defaults are captured in the constants below.

constants for yafog-hawep:
RATE_LIMITS = {
    "aldeth": 722,
    "tamix": 452,
}